Kafka教程

Kafka 安装到Linux

在 Linux 上安装 Kafka

前提条件: 系统上需要安装 Java8、
安装步骤如下Linux 系统上的 Apache Kafka:
Step1: 检查 java 版本。它应该与版本 8 一起安装,因为 Kafka 支持 java8 及更高版本。通过在搜索框中键入终端或只需按"ctrl+alt+t"打开终端。然后,使用命令: 'java-version'查看java版本。
在 Linux 上安装 Kafka
注意: 使用java9或以上可能会导致一些问题。所以,最好使用java8、
步骤 2: 通过任何网络浏览器或使用以下提供的链接下载 Apache Kafka: https://kafka.apache.org/downloads.
在 Linux 上安装 Kafka
步骤 3: 将 Kafka 二进制文件下载为 Scala 2.12 或 2.11(相应地)。
在 Linux 上安装 Kafka
步骤 4: 现在,一个新页面将打开。此页面包含 Kafka MirrorMaker。单击第一个链接。它将开始下载。选择位置并保存"tar"文件夹。
Installing Kafka On Linux
第五步: 需要解压或解压文件夹。使用命令: 'tar-xvf ' 解压文件夹。
Installing Kafka On Linux
使用"ls"命令到"tar"文件夹的解压位置。就像在下面的快照中,tar 文件和 untar 文件夹都是可见的。
在 Linux 上安装 Kafka
第 6 步: 现在,要测试 Kafka,请使用以下命令移动到 Kafka 目录中的任何位置: 'cd <卡夫卡目录> /bin/kafka-topics.sh '。
在 Linux 上安装 Kafka
步骤 7: 如果显示如上输出,则说明java8已正确安装在系统上。

设置路径

为了方便工作,设置路径本地从系统中的任何驱动器或位置访问 Kafka。如果用户不想这样做,请转到zookeeper安装步骤。
Step1: 为了设置路径,搜索系统是否有'.bashrc'文件使用 'll' 或 'ls-a' 命令。在下面的快照中,使用了 'ls-a' 命令。
Installing Kafka On Linux
步骤 2: 使用以下命令打开 '.bashrc' 文件: 'nano .bashrc'。文件会打开,如下图:
Installing Kafka On Linux
Step3: 移动到最后并使用命令设置路径:
'export PATH=/home/tute/kafka_2.12-2.3.0/bin:$PATH'
要知道工作目录,请使用命令: 'pwd'。此命令从根显示当前工作目录的名称。例如,'/home/tute' 是本教程中的工作目录。
Installing Kafka On Linux
保存文件并退出。
要查看编辑的文件,请使用命令: 'cat .bashrc'。
Installing Kafka On Linux
文件显示如下:
Installing Kafka On Linux
如果路径保存成功,会显示在文件中。
Installing Linux 上的 Kafka
步骤 4: 要进行测试,请从任何目录运行命令: "kafka-topics.sh"。如果显示以下输出,则表示路径设置成功。如果没有,则出现问题。
Installing Kafka On Linux
现在,它不需要移动到指定位置来运行Kafka。

在Linux上启动Zookeeper Server

要启动zookeeper,有以下使用步骤:
步骤 1: 移至 并使用以下命令创建一个新目录 'data': 'mkdir data'。检查是否在Kafka目录下使用'ls'命令创建。
Stpe2: 再次移动到数据目录,并创建两个新目录,分别为"zookeeper"和"kafka" '。这些目录用于启动 Kafka 和 Zookeeper 服务器。
Installing Kafka On Linux
用户可以使用'ls'命令进行检查,如上图所示。
Step3: 要运行zookeeper服务器,请返回 <卡夫卡目录> .打开位于 config 文件夹下的 zookeeper.properties 文件。使用命令: ' 纳米配置/zookeeper.properties'。
Installing Kafka On Linux
该文件将类似于
Step4: 编辑dataDir 的值,放置新创建的zookeeper 文件夹的路径。编辑为: 'dataDir=/home/tute/ 保存文件并退出。
步骤5: 使用"cat config/zookeeper.properties"查看编辑后的文件。如果成功完成,继续下一步。
Step6: 现在,在以下命令的帮助下启动zookeeper服务器:
zookeeper-server-start.sh config/zookeeper.properties'.
Installing Kafka On Linux
如果下面的输出显示端口号=2181。
Installing Kafka On Linux
再次,移动到zookeeper文件夹并输入'ls'命令。当zookeeper服务器成功启动时,会自动创建一个新文件夹'version-2'。
步骤7: 再次移动到'config'文件夹,打开server.properties 文件。使用命令: 'nano config/server.properties'。
Installing Kafka On Linux
该文件将类似于上面的快照。
步骤 8: 编辑 log.dirs=/home/tute/的值 如下图。保存文件并退出。
在 Linux 上安装 Kafka
步骤 9: 现在, 使用以下命令运行 Kafka 服务器:
'kafka-server-start.sh config/zerver.properties'. 

在 Linux 上安装 Kafka
步骤 10: 如果所有步骤都成功完成,Kafka服务器将启动,如下输出所示:
在 Linux 上安装 Kafka
步骤 11: 另外,移动到 kafka 文件夹并使用 'ls' 命令。它将显示所有新的自动创建的文件,这些文件将告诉 Kafka 服务器成功启动。
在 Linux 上安装 Kafka
成功完成上述步骤后,Apache Kafka 将在 Linux 上安装。
昵称: 邮箱:
Copyright © 2022 立地货 All Rights Reserved.
备案号:京ICP备14037608号-4